Predictive electronic thermometer circuit structure capable of temperature compensation

Information

  • Patent Grant
  • 11976986
  • Patent Number
    11,976,986
  • Date Filed
    Friday, July 2, 2021
    3 years ago
  • Date Issued
    Tuesday, May 7, 2024
    6 months ago
  • Inventors
  • Examiners
    • Verbitsky; Gail Kaplan
    Agents
    • Global IP Services
    • Gu; Tianhua
Abstract
A predictive electronic thermometer circuit structure capable of temperature compensation is provided, including: a compensation module, a thermometer circuit, and a liquid crystal display (LCD) drive module. The thermometer circuit includes a temperature measurement oscillation circuit and a real measurement module. The compensation module and the real measurement module are connected in parallel between the temperature measurement oscillation circuit and the LCD drive module. The predictive electronic thermometer circuit structure controls the on and off of the compensation module and the real measurement module through a combination logic control switch respectively. When the compensation module is off and the real measurement module is on, an actual measured data is output. When the real measurement module is off and the compensation module is on, a temperature value is output after predictive compensation. The electronic thermometer has a temperature compensation function, and measures the temperature quickly and accurately.
Description
CROSS REFERENCE TO RELATED PATENT APPLICATION

The present application is the US national stage of PCT/CN2021/104295 filed on 2021 Jul. 02, which claims the priority of the Chinese patent application No. 202011598885.1 filed on 2020 Dec. 29, which application is incorporated herein by reference.


TECHNICAL FIELD

The present disclosure relates to the field of electronic thermometers, and in particular, to a predictive electronic thermometer circuit structure capable of temperature compensation.


BACKGROUND

At present, common thermometers include mercurial thermometers, electronic thermometers, and infrared thermometers.


Mercurial thermometers are traditional thermometers, which are inexpensive and easy to use. The mercurial thermometers are placed on a part to be measured and are left for about 5 minutes, and then a temperature value is read from the mercurial thermometers. The electronic thermometers are placed on a part to be measured and are left for about half a minute, and then a temperature value is read from the electronic thermometers when a beeping alarm is heard. Compared with above thermometers, measurement time of the infrared thermometers is shorter, e.g., the body temperature can be measured in a few seconds by the infrared thermometers. The infrared thermometers include contact infrared thermometers and non-contact infrared thermometers. Because the infrared thermometers are expensive and inconvenient to carry, the current commonly used home thermometers are the mercurial thermometers and the electronic thermometers.


However, there are many shortcomings in the mercurial thermometers, for example, the measurement time is long, the fragile glass material is easy to be broken, and leaked mercury after a mercurial thermometer is broken may cause pollution to the environment, which is not good for health. In 2007, the European Parliament had passed legislation to ban the use of mercury-containing thermometers in EU countries. By the end of 2007, 13 states of U.S. had passed legislation to ban the use of mercury-containing thermometers. There is an inevitable trend that mercurial thermometers will be eliminated, and electronic thermometers become the preferred product to replace mercurial thermometers.


Compared with the infrared thermometers, the measurement time of the electronic thermometers is longer. The measurement time required for different brands of electronic thermometers is also different, ranging from 30 seconds to more than 3 minutes. The disadvantage of shortened measurement time is inaccurate measurement.


For electronic thermometers, when the temperature shown in a screen is not changed in a preset time period, the temperature is considered stable, and the measurement is finished and a beeping alarm is transmitted. The preset time period can be selected by controlling the binding of pins, for example, there are four common modes, e.g., 4 s, 8 s, 16 s, 32 s. In order to achieve the effect of fast temperature measurement, the measurement time is shorten, that is, a short time period is selected as the preset time period by the manufacturers. This shortens the measurement time, but the measurement error will be large.


SUMMARY

The present disclosure provides a predictive electronic thermometer circuit structure capable of temperature compensation.


The predictive electronic thermometer circuit structure capable of temperature compensation includes: a compensation module; a thermometer circuit, where the thermometer circuit includes a temperature measurement oscillation circuit and a real measurement module; and a liquid crystal display (LCD) drive module; where the compensation module and the real measurement module are connected in parallel between the temperature measurement oscillation circuit and the LCD drive module; where the predictive electronic thermometer circuit structure controls on and off of the compensation module and the real measurement module through a combination logic control switch respectively; when the compensation module is off and the real measurement module is on, an actual measured data is output; when the real measurement module is off and the compensation module is on, a temperature value is output after predictive compensation.


In an embodiment, the compensation module includes: a temperature compensation fractional frequency divider, where an input end of the temperature compensation fractional frequency divider is connected to the temperature measurement oscillation circuit; a temperature compensation counter, where an input end of the temperature compensation counter is connected to the temperature compensation fractional frequency divider, an output end of the temperature compensation counter is connected to the LCD drive module through the combinational logic control switch; and a temperature compensation frequency division coefficient lookup table Read-Only Memory (ROM) unit, where an input end of the temperature compensation frequency division coefficient lookup table ROM unit is connected to the temperature compensation counter, and an output end of the temperature compensation frequency division coefficient lookup table ROM unit is connected to the temperature compensation fractional frequency divider.


In an embodiment, the compensation module counts an error ∇T between a measured temperature and an actual temperature T, calculates the number XRS of oscillations, calculates an increased number Nz of oscillations as the temperature increases, calculates a frequency division coefficient lookup table output Rout through the temperature compensation fractional frequency divider, the frequency division coefficient lookup table ROM unit outputs a corresponding frequency division coefficient to the temperature compensation fractional frequency divider according to a current temperature value, the temperature compensation fractional frequency divider outputs 100 pulse signals to the temperature compensation counter after frequency division, and the temperature value is displayed through an LCD drive circuit.


In an embodiment, the temperature measurement oscillation circuit includes a pulse generation control circuit, a reference voltage REF, a temperature sensor NTC and a capacitor, the reference voltage REF and the temperature sensor NTC are connected to the pulse generation control circuit, an end of the reference voltage REF is connected to an end of the temperature sensor NTC and is grounded through the capacitor, the reference voltage REF is connected to the pulse generation control circuit through a reference resistor (RF), the temperature sensor NTC is connected to the pulse generation control circuit through a sensing resistor (RS), and the capacitor is connected to the pulse generation control circuit through an oscillator SC.


In an embodiment, the compensation module calculates the number XRS of oscillations, where the number XRS of oscillations is calculated according to the following formula:








X

R

S


T
+


T



=



R

R

F



R

R

S

T


×

X

R

F




;




where RRF is a reference resistance value, XRST is a resistance value of the temperature sensor NTC corresponding to the actual temperature T, XRF is the number of oscillations of the oscillator SC when RF is off, and XRS is the number of oscillations of the oscillator SC when RS is off.


In an embodiment, the compensation module calculates the increased number Nz of oscillations as the temperature increases, where the increased number Nz of oscillations as the temperature increases is calculated according to the following formula:

NZ=XRST+∇T−XRST+∇T−1


where ∇T is a compensation value, T is the actual temperature.


In an embodiment, the compensation module calculates the frequency division coefficient lookup table output Rout, where the frequency division coefficient lookup table output Rout is calculated according to the following formula:








1

0

0

=




2

5

5

-

R


out



5

1

2


×

N
Z



;




where NZ is the increased number of oscillations as the temperature increases.


The predictive electronic thermometer circuit structure capable of temperature compensation of the present disclosure has many advantages, e.g., simple implementation, fast temperature measurement, and compensation for measurement errors based on a measured temperature. The present disclosure has two sets of counting system, a real measurement mode and a prediction mode can be selected to facilitate production calibration. The electronic thermometer described in the present disclosure has a temperature compensation function, which can measure the temperature quickly and accurately.





BRIEF DESCRIPTION OF THE DRAWINGS


FIG. 1 is a schematic diagram of a predictive electronic thermometer circuit structure capable of temperature compensation according to an embodiment of the present disclosure.





DETAILED DESCRIPTION OF THE PREFERRED EMBODIMENTS

In order to clearly describe the technical content of the present disclosure, the following combined with specific embodiments to be further described.


An electronic thermometer circuit with prediction function is provided. The electronic thermometer circuit has the following features: simple implementation, fast temperature measurement, and compensation for measurement errors based on a measured temperature. Both the temperature compensation function and the real measurement function are realized by two counters and two Read-Only Memories (ROM). A schematic diagram of the circuit is shown in FIG. 1.


On the basis of the existing electronic thermometers, a frequency divider, a counter, a lookup table ROM unit are added to realize the temperature compensation function. When a real measurement mode is selected, a switch T2 is turned off and a switch T1 is turned on through a combination logic control switch, and a liquid crystal display (LCD) screen outputs the data of a real measurement module, which is used to calibrate temperatures in the production of thermometers. When a prediction mode is selected, the switch T1 is turned off and the switch T2 is turned on through the combination logic control switch, and the LCD screen outputs the data of a prediction module, the temperature displayed on the LCD screen is a temperature value after prediction compensation.


The predictive electronic thermometer circuit structure capable of temperature compensation includes a compensation module, a thermometer circuit, and an LCD drive module. The thermometer circuit includes a temperature measurement oscillation circuit and a real measurement module. The compensation module and the real measurement module are connected in parallel between the temperature measurement oscillation circuit and the LCD drive module. The predictive electronic thermometer circuit structure controls the on and off of the compensation module and the real measurement module through the combination logic control switch respectively. When the compensation module is off and the real measurement module is on, an actual measured data is output. When the real measurement module is off and the compensation module is on, a temperature value is output after predictive compensation.


The compensation module includes a temperature compensation fractional frequency divider, a temperature compensation counter, and a temperature compensation frequency division coefficient lookup table ROM unit. An input end of the temperature compensation fractional frequency divider is connected to the temperature measurement oscillation circuit. An input end of the temperature compensation counter is connected to the temperature compensation fractional frequency divider, an output end of the temperature compensation counter is connected to the LCD drive module through the combinational logic control switch. An input end of the temperature compensation frequency division coefficient lookup table ROM unit is connected to the temperature compensation counter, and an output end of the temperature compensation frequency division coefficient lookup table ROM unit is connected to the temperature compensation fractional frequency divider.


The temperature measurement oscillation circuit includes a pulse generation control circuit, a reference voltage REF, a temperature sensor NTC, and a capacitor. The reference voltage REF and the temperature sensor NTC are connected in parallel with the pulse generation control circuit, an end of the reference voltage REF is connected to an end of the temperature sensor NTC and is grounded through the capacitor, the reference voltage REF is connected to the pulse generation control circuit through a reference resistor (RF), the temperature sensor NTC is connected to the pulse generation control circuit through a sensing resistor (RS), and the capacitor is connected to the pulse generation control circuit through an oscillator SC.


The principle of the compensation module is as follows:


Firstly, according to the clinical data, an error ∇T between the measured value and the actual temperature T is counted when the electronic thermometer is used to measure the temperature. Where the measured value is equal to the sum of the actual temperature T and the error ∇T, and ∇T is a compensation value. In the electronic thermometer, each time RS is turned on, different numbers XRS of oscillations of the oscillator SC correspond to different temperature values through a frequency division coefficient lookup table ROM. To realize the temperature compensation function, the compensation value ∇T is added to the temperature value T corresponding to the number XRS of oscillations, thus when the actual temperature is T, a display value on the LCD screen is T+∇T. This can be achieved by modifying the output Rout of the frequency division coefficient lookup table ROM unit.


When the number XRS of oscillations of the oscillator SC is calculated, the temperature T corresponding to the XRS is changed to the predicted value T+∇T:







X

R

S


T
+


T



=



R

R

F



R

R

S

T


×

X

R

F







XRF is the number of oscillations of the oscillator SC when the RF is off, XRS is the number of oscillations of the oscillator SC when the RS is off, RRF is a reference resistance value, RRST is a resistance value of the temperature sensor NTC corresponding to the actual temperature T.


When the screen display value varies from 32° C. to 43° C. (the compensated temperature), the increased number Nz of oscillations is calculated for every 1° C. increase in temperature. The formula is as follows:

NZ=XRST+∇T−XRST+∇T−1


The output Rout of the temperature compensation frequency division coefficient lookup table ROM unit is calculated, according to the following formula corresponding to the temperature compensation fractional divider:







1

0

0

=




2

5

5

-

R


out



5

1

2


×

N
Z






The frequency division coefficient lookup table ROM unit outputs a corresponding frequency division coefficient to the fractional frequency divider according to the current temperature value counted by the counter. The fractional frequency divider outputs 100 pulse signals to the counter after frequency division. The counter adds 1 to each pulse, and the corresponding displayed temperature is 0.01° C., which is then displayed by the LCD drive circuit.


In an example, XRF=6455, RRF=30KΩ, the resistance value of the temperature sensor NTC is 503ET, a starting temperature of the electronic thermometer is 32° C. (when the temperature is below 32° C., the electronic thermometer displays Lo and does not display the temperature value), the temperature compensation value is taken as shown in the following table, then the calculated value NZ is as follows after the temperature compensation value is added:
















Compensated
Temperature
Actual
Number



temperature
compensation
temperature
Nz of


(° C.)
value (° C.)
(° C.)
oscillations
Rout



















32
2.5
29.5
4715



33
2.5
30.5
205.1077
5


34
2.5
31.5
213.3112
15


35
2
33
334.9824
102


36
1
35
477.2651
148


37
0
37
510.1934
154


38
0
38
269.7016
65


39
0
39
279.3967
71


40
0
40
289.3989
78


41
0
41
296.3741
85


42
0
42
313.7377
89


43
0
43
320.915
96









The predictive electronic thermometer circuit structure capable of temperature compensation of the present disclosure has many advantages, e.g., simple implementation, fast temperature measurement, and compensation for measurement errors based on a measured temperature. The present disclosure has two sets of counting system, a real measurement mode and a predictive mode can be selected to facilitate production calibration. The electronic thermometer described in the present disclosure has a temperature compensation function, which can measure the temperature quickly and accurately.


In this specification, the present disclosure has been described with reference to particular embodiments thereof. However, it is clear that various modifications and transformations can still be made without departing from the spirit and scope of the present disclosure. Accordingly, the specification and accompanying drawings should be considered as illustrative rather than limiting.

Claims
  • 1. An electronic thermometer circuit system having compensation module for accurate measuring, comprising: a compensation module;a thermometer circuit comprising a temperature measurement oscillation circuit and a real measurement module; anda liquid crystal display (LCD) drive module;wherein the compensation module and the real measurement module are connected in parallel between the temperature measurement oscillation circuit and the LCD drive module;wherein the electronic thermometer circuit structure controls on and off of the compensation module and the real measurement module through a combination logic control switch respectively; when the compensation module is off and the real measurement module is on, an actual measured data is output; when the real measurement module is off and the compensation module is on, a temperature value is output after compensation;wherein the compensation module comprises: a temperature compensation fractional frequency divider, an input end of the temperature compensation fractional frequency divider is connected to the temperature measurement oscillation circuit;a temperature compensation counter, an input end of the temperature compensation counter is connected to the temperature compensation fractional frequency divider, an output end of the temperature compensation counter is connected to the LCD drive module through the combinational logic control switch; anda temperature compensation frequency division coefficient lookup table Read-Only Memory (ROM) unit, an input end of the temperature compensation frequency division coefficient lookup table ROM unit is connected to the temperature compensation counter, and an output end of the temperature compensation frequency division coefficient lookup table ROM unit is connected to the temperature compensation fractional frequency divider.
  • 2. The electronic thermometer circuit system having compensation module for accurate measuring according to claim 1, wherein the compensation module counts an error ∇T between a measured temperature and an actual temperature T, calculates the number XRS of oscillations, calculates an increased number Nz of oscillations as the temperature increases, calculates a frequency division coefficient lookup table output Rout through the temperature compensation fractional frequency divider, the frequency division coefficient lookup table ROM unit outputs a corresponding frequency division coefficient to the temperature compensation fractional frequency divider according to a current temperature value, the temperature compensation fractional frequency divider outputs 100 pulse signals to the temperature compensation counter after frequency division, and the temperature value is displayed through an LCD drive circuit.
  • 3. The electronic thermometer circuit system having compensation module for accurate measuring according to claim 1, wherein the temperature measurement oscillation circuit comprises a pulse generation control circuit, a reference voltage REF, a temperature sensor NTC and a capacitor, wherein the reference voltage REF and the temperature sensor NTC are connected in parallel with the pulse generation control circuit, an end of the reference voltage REF is connected to an end of the temperature sensor NTC, and is grounded through the capacitor, the reference voltage REF is connected to the pulse generation control circuit through a reference resistor (RF), the temperature sensor NTC is connected to the pulse generation control circuit through a sensing resistor (RS), and the capacitor is connected to the pulse generation control circuit through an oscillator SC.
  • 4. The electronic thermometer circuit system having compensation module for accurate measuring according to claim 2, wherein the compensation module calculates the number XRS of oscillations, wherein the number XRS of oscillations is calculated according to the following formula:
  • 5. The electronic thermometer circuit system having compensation module for accurate measuring according to claim 2, wherein the compensation module calculates the increased number Nz of oscillations as the temperature increases, wherein the increased number Nz of oscillations as the temperature increases is calculated according to the following formula: NZ=XRST+∇T−XRST+∇T−1 wherein ∇T is a compensation value, T is the actual temperature.
  • 6. The electronic thermometer circuit system having compensation module for accurate measuring according to claim 2, wherein the compensation module calculates the frequency division coefficient lookup table output Rout, wherein the frequency division coefficient lookup table output Rout is calculated according to the following formula:
Priority Claims (1)
Number Date Country Kind
202011598885.1 Dec 2020 CN national
PCT Information
Filing Document Filing Date Country Kind
PCT/CN2021/104295 7/2/2021 WO
Publishing Document Publishing Date Country Kind
WO2022/142237 7/7/2022 WO A
US Referenced Citations (6)
Number Name Date Kind
4475823 Stone Oct 1984 A
4505599 Nonaka Mar 1985 A
20080117722 Ahuja et al. May 2008 A1
20090086788 Khaliullin Apr 2009 A1
20170363662 Neidorff Dec 2017 A1
20190204253 Yoo Jul 2019 A1
Foreign Referenced Citations (12)
Number Date Country
1187243 Jul 1998 CN
1289040 Mar 2001 CN
1370982 Sep 2002 CN
101124464 Feb 2008 CN
201488830 May 2010 CN
103175633 Jun 2013 CN
106487332 Mar 2017 CN
109067394 Dec 2018 CN
111486983 Aug 2020 CN
H4109132 Apr 1992 JP
2002257639 Sep 2002 JP
WO-2018167765 Sep 2018 WO
Related Publications (1)
Number Date Country
20230332959 A1 Oct 2023 US